However, to ensure the confidentiality of personal and sensitive information exchanged via SMS, data encryption is of utmost importance. What is SMS Data Encryption? SMS data encryption is a process that encodes text messages sent via SMS to make them unreadable to unauthorized individuals. It involves the conversion of plain text into cipher text using cryptographic algorithms, ensuring that only the intended recipient can decipher and read the message. Why is SMS Data Encryption Necessary? 1. Confidentiality: The primary purpose of data encryption is to protect the confidentiality of the information being transmitted. By encrypting SMS messages, the content remains secure, reducing the risk of unauthorized access and potential data breaches. 2. Privacy Compliance: With the increasing emphasis on data privacy laws, such as the General Data Protection Regulation (GDPR) and the California Consumer Privacy Act (CCPA), organizations must ensure that they implement adequate security measures to protect sensitive information. Encrypting SMS messages helps businesses meet these compliance requirements and safeguard their customers' data. 3. Mitigating Risks: SMS messages can contain various types of sensitive information, including financial data, personally identifiable information (PII), and confidential business communications. By encrypting these messages, organizations can mitigate the risk of data leaks, identity theft, and corporate espionage. 4. Preventing Interception: SMS messages are transmitted over the airwaves, and without encryption, they become vulnerable to interception by unauthorized third parties. Encryption acts as a shield, preventing eavesdropping and ensuring that the content remains accessible only to the intended recipients. How Does SMS Data Encryption Work? Encryption involves the use of cryptographic algorithms and keys. When a message is encrypted, it is transformed into an unreadable format using an encryption algorithm and a secret encryption key. The recipient of the message possesses the matching decryption key required to convert the cipher text back into its original form. There are various encryption methods used for SMS data encryption, such as symmetric encryption, asymmetric encryption, and end-to-end encryption. Each method offers different levels of security, depending on the specific requirements of the communication.
